added option to show sub elements in dxfval
This commit is contained in:
11
dxfval.lsp
11
dxfval.lsp
@@ -6,7 +6,7 @@
|
||||
;; gyetpet@gmail.com
|
||||
;; gyetvai-peter.hu
|
||||
|
||||
(defun C:dxfval (/ i imax il j jmax jl x ss currElem code groupCode en2 enlist2 )
|
||||
(defun C:dxfval (/ i imax il j jmax jl x ss currElem code groupCode sube en2 enlist2 )
|
||||
;variables:
|
||||
(setq i 0);counter to zero
|
||||
(setq imax 1);while variable
|
||||
@@ -31,6 +31,9 @@
|
||||
(setq groupCode (getint))
|
||||
(print groupCode)
|
||||
|
||||
(initget 1 "Yes No")
|
||||
(setq sube (getkword "List sub entities? [Yes/No]"))
|
||||
|
||||
(while imax
|
||||
(print )
|
||||
(print )
|
||||
@@ -63,7 +66,7 @@
|
||||
|
||||
(setq en2(entnext (ssname ss i))) ;- Get the next sub-entity
|
||||
|
||||
(if en2
|
||||
(if (and en2 (= sube "Yes"))
|
||||
(progn
|
||||
(print )
|
||||
(princ "Sub entities: ")
|
||||
@@ -81,6 +84,8 @@
|
||||
)
|
||||
|
||||
)
|
||||
(progn
|
||||
(if (= sube "Yes")
|
||||
(progn
|
||||
(print )
|
||||
(princ "No sub entities")
|
||||
@@ -88,6 +93,8 @@
|
||||
)
|
||||
)
|
||||
)
|
||||
)
|
||||
)
|
||||
|
||||
|
||||
|
||||
|
||||
Reference in New Issue
Block a user